2. According to the US department of Energy, 85% of the energy used comes from non-renewable energy sources such as oil, coal, natural gas, and uranium.
Right option is C. 85
3. Crude oil, natural gas, and coal are formed from dead plants and animals by exposure to heat and pressure in the earth's crust over hundreds of millions of years. These fuels when burnt give a large amount of carbon dioxide. Biomass is organic matter that is used as fuel to make electricity. They include woody fuels and animal wastes. It is a renewable source of energy because biomass exists as scap wood, mill residues etc, and crops/forests will always be available.
Right option is B. Biomass.
4. Crude oil is refined to petroleum naphtha, gasoline, diesel fuel, asphalt base, heating oil, kerosene, liquefied petroleum gas, jet fuel, and fuel oils in refineries. Hence, refined oil is obtained from crude oil. It mostly contains 84% carbon, 14% hydrogen, 1 - 3% sulfur, and less than 1% each of nitrogen, oxygen, metals, and salts. Refining involves distillation, or fractionation of crude oils into separate hydrocarbons. These hydrocarbons are converted into more usable products by cracking, reforming, etc.
Right option is E. crude oil.
